National Association of Professional Women Announces Marie L. Tippett, Owner / General Manager at Marie Tippett Travel, a 2014 Professional Woman of the Year
Garden City, NY (PRWEB) September 30, 2014 -- NAPW honors Marie L. Tippett as a 2014 Professional Woman of the Year. Ms. Tippett is recognized with this prestigious distinction for leadership in travel and tourism. “I was the Activity Director at Golden Lakes Condo and realized people were interested in traveling and it just went from there. I was the first women bus owner back in the 1980s,” says Ms. Tippett, who owned over 30 charter buses. “I was in the minority but I loved it!”
Ms. Tippett, Owner and General Manager of Marie Tippett Travel, is proud of that accomplishment and the fact that during that time she was responsible for transporting the then President of the United States, other government officials and a number of high-profile ball teams. “We had to be checked out by the FBI before we could pick up the President,” she recalls.
Although she sold the buses in 1998, Ms. Tippett has continued to successfully operate Marie Tippett Travel, a family-operated, full-service travel agency, for more than 40 years. From luxurious sea and river cruises to exclusive customized motor coach tours around the United States and Europe, Ms. Tippett and her staff, most of whom have been with her from the start, work tirelessly to provide their customers with well-organized, affordable and relaxing vacations. Ms. Tippett expertly handles all of the details of every trip, from organizing to acting as tour guide, allowing travelers to simply sit back, enjoy the ride and let Marie Tippett Travel help them create vacation memories that will last a lifetime.
Awards & Accomplishments: Member of CLIA and Vacation.Com; Former president of Florida Bus Association for two years; Former activities director for three Condo Associations
